Burnett’s TV debut got here in 1955 with a minor function on “The Paul Winchell and Jerry Mahoney Present.”

She went on to star within the short-lived sitcom “Stanley,” adopted by visitor appearances on “The Tonight Present” and “The Ed Sullivan Present,” the place she carried out her hit satirical music, “I Made a Idiot of Myself Over John Foster Dulles.”

Carol Burnett throughout an episode of “The Garry Moore Present” in October 1959. CBS through Getty Pictures
Carol Burnett as Princess Winnifred within the Broadway play “As soon as Upon a Mattress” in 1959. Bettmann Archive

Nevertheless, it wasn’t till after she starred as Princess Winnifred within the fashionable Broadway musical “As soon as Upon a Mattress” and have become an everyday performer on the CBS selection collection “The Garry Moore Present” that Burnett launched “The Carol Burnett Present.”

Premiering in 1967 and operating for 11 seasons on CBS, the beloved selection program included comedy sketches, musical numbers and dance performances that includes Burnett and her co-stars Harvey Korman, Vicki Lawrence, Lyle Waggoner and Tim Conway.

Burnett beforehand revealed why she determined to finish “The Carol Burnett Present,” which drew in a median of 30 million viewers every week and received 25 Emmys, throughout a chat with Selection in 2024.

Carol Burnett throughout the nine-episode revival of “The Carol Burnett Present” in 1991. ©CBS/Courtesy Everett Assortment
The TV and comedy icon throughout CBS’ short-lived revival of “The Carol Burnett Present” in 1991. ©CBS/Courtesy Everett Assortment

“I referred to as it quits as a result of I assumed we had completed nearly every thing we may do, and we had began to repeat ourselves in sketches,” she defined. “I needed to say goodbye.”

In the meantime, Burnett’s profession solely ramped up after she closed the curtain on “The Carol Burnett Present” in 1978.

She went on to reprise her function as Eunice in “The Household” sketch spin-offs “Eunice” and “Mama’s Household,” and starred as Miss Agatha Hannigan within the 1982 movie adaptation of “Annie.”
